  • the invention relates to a method for the production of bonded book block formed from compressed sheet, in which the unbound book block forming sheet each supplied on the back standing on a transfer section of an open transport clip an adhesive binding device and are then held by the closed transport clamp on the flat outer sides, and a device for carrying out the method.
  • printed sheets are collected in a first step to loose book block and then processed in an adhesive binder in the spine area and glued and glued with an envelope resp. bound.
  • the location of the printed image of the bow is after the back edges and usually referenced by their top edges, so that when all the sheets of a loose book block are aligned with these reference edges, all pages within a book block are also aligned with each other.
  • the printed sheets are collected in a conveyor channel lying by rotating conveyor elements and aligned.
  • Such a gathering device used in such a way is for example by the EP 1 726 552 A1 disclosed.
  • the loose book blocks whose back edges are aligned transversely to the direction of rotation are rotated by 90 °, so that the back edges are now aligned parallel to the conveying direction.
  • the loose book blocks are placed on the back edges so that their flat sides are vertical, and inserted in this position from below into the transport clamps of the perfect binder.
  • Such an approach is in the not yet published European patent application with the application no. 06405337.4 of the applicant.
  • the book blocks are clamped in circulating transport clamps, their flat sides are directed vertically and parallel to the transport direction and the back areas of the transport brackets slightly protruding down. The positioning accuracy of the book blocks in the transport clamps is crucial for the quality of a book.
  • the invention has for its object to be able to perform the book clips formed loosely assembled sheet from the transport clamps an adhesive binder exactly aligned.
  • the object is achieved according to the invention that the collapsed sheet of a book block on a further conveyor section in the transport clamp of this solved and guided aligned and before leaving the specific for aligning the sheet conveying section by closing the transport bracket of this for further processing transport to the flat Outer sides are clamped.
  • Fig. 1 shows a transfer section 4 and an adjoining the transfer section 4 processing section 12 of an adhesive binding device, which has at a rotating traction means 16 at regular intervals fixed transport clamps 5 for receiving and transporting of loosely assembled sheet 1 book block 2.
  • Each transport bracket 5 consists of a respective fixed to the traction means 16, a first jaw 17 forming the first clamp member 18 and a latter to open and close a transport bracket 5 transversely to the conveying direction F movably arranged and guided, a second jaw 19 forming second clamp member 20 between them the loose book blocks 2 are clamped.
  • Each transport bracket 5 has at the rear in the conveying direction F end 14 of the book block 2 associated driver 15 (see also Fig. 2 and 3 ).
  • the first clamp member 18 is slidably guided by means of rollers in a guide 32 in the conveying direction F and driven by the traction means 16.
  • a closing spring not shown, such as in CH 504 977 disclosed, the second clamp member 20 can be clamped against the first clamp member 18 with a clamping force required during machining.
  • the movable second clamp part 20 also has a holding device 21 projecting over a clamping surface 9 of the second clamping jaw 19 and projecting on a flat outer side 6 of a book block 2, which retracts from a clamping surface 9 and is formed by a plurality of retaining elements 23 movable perpendicular to the clamping surface 9 , which are jointly assigned to a retraction device 24 and actuated by this.
  • the retraction device 24 consists essentially of a guided on the second clamp member 20 on longitudinal guides 33 and spring-loaded against the second clamp member 20 bar 35 which is displaceable by a roller 34 by a control rail 8 transversely to the conveying direction F.
  • the retaining elements 23 are each supported against a force applied by springs 31 spring force.
  • an opener rail 22 is provided, with which the second clamp part 20 can be supported against the force of the closing spring and holds the transport clamp 5 with the required opening width W for aligning the printed sheet 1 of a book block 2.
  • the loose book block 2 formed from gathered, each standing on the spine sheet 1 are introduced from below into the open transport brackets 5 of the adhesive binding device on a transfer region 10 formed by the conveyor 11 and the transfer section 4.
  • the opening width W is chosen such that the loose printed sheets 1 of the book block 2 can be inserted without interference between the clamping jaws 17, 19, wherein the retaining elements 23 are set back by the retraction device 24 into their inactive outer end position.
  • the conveyor device 11 consists essentially of a plurality of in a web 25, circumferentially driven and provided with grippers 27 conveying elements 26.
  • the book blocks 2 are each standing on their backs through the Gripper 27 clamped on their flat sides 6 resp. held and laterally guided by the jaws 17,19.
  • the conveying elements 26 remain to-how Fig. 1 shows substantially horizontally aligned.
  • the conveyor speed of the conveyor elements 26 with the book block 2 corresponds approximately to the transport speed of the transport clamps 5 in the conveying direction F.
  • the book blocks 2 partially over their flat outer sides 6 distributed in the transport clamps 5 between the movable retaining elements 23 and the first clamping jaw 17 detected with a holding force, respectively.
  • the retraction device 24 is pressed by means of the control rail 8 against the transport clamp 5 and the retaining elements 23 released so that they can press the sheets 31 against the first clamping jaw 17 of the first clamp member 18 with the force of the springs.
  • the thus adopted in the transfer section 4 by the transport brackets 5 book block 2 are then fed to the conveyor section 7, which is configured by an alignment section 13 having alignment table 30 on which the sheets 1 are aligned at sufficiently open transport bracket 5.
  • the retaining elements 23 are moved back together by the retraction device 24 back to its inactive outer end position.
  • the loose book blocks 2 are now guided between the first clamping jaw 17 and the second clamping jaw 19 on the flat outer sides 6 and the back 3 by the alignment table 30 from below and are aligned.
  • the further transport of the book blocks 2 in the conveying direction F takes place in each case by means of the arranged at the rear end 14 of the transport clamps 5 drivers 15, wherein the sheets 1 are simultaneously pushed on the drivers 15 evenly.
  • the alignment table 30 may be vibratorily driven or vibrated. In the region of the downstream end of the alignment table 30, or before leaving the designated for aligning the sheet 1 conveying section 7 respectively.
  • the transport clamps 5 are closed and the book blocks 2 clamped between the clamping surfaces 9 of the clamping jaws 17,19 with the clamping force required for processing on the flat outer sides 6 for further processing transport.
  • the holding force by the transport brackets 5 on the book block 2 during the transfer from the transfer section 4 to the conveyor section 7 is substantially less than the clamping force to be exerted during machining.
